In this Instagram post, Craft Beer 100 Sapporo introduced Isekadoya Brewery's “Kumano Kodo Beer” as today’s recommended item.

This beer is a brown ale with an alcohol content of 5.0%. Designed with ancient rice (black rice), it is characterized by a toasty malt richness and a subtle sweetness. Bitterness is restrained, and the mouthfeel is soft. The post also carefully explained its calm, easy-drinking character alongside its retro design with a Japanese, history-inflected feel.

It also touched on food pairings, especially recommending it with almond-scented yodare roast beef. By layering its toasty notes with gentle sweetness, the beer highlights the meat’s savoriness. Rather than emphasizing the beer’s individuality on its own, this is the kind of glass whose contours become clearer when paired with food, making it well suited to places that prioritize food pairings.
